What's it like to stay in a motel?
At many motels, you’re likely to find a free parking spot and an outdoor pool. When you stay at a motel property, you’ll often have access to your room from an outside corridor overlooking the parking lot. Beginning in the early 1950s, colorful neon signs were used as beacons for tired families on road trips, and you can see these today along the historic U.S. Route 66.

What's the seasonal weather like in Fresno?
Weather can make or break a roadtrip, so we’ve gathered some data about year-round temperatures in Fresno to help you plan yours.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 70°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 33°F. Average annual precipitation for Fresno is 47 inches.
